How Selank Works — Mechanisms & Research

Selank belongs to a class of neuropeptides with documented activity in central nervous system models. Semax (ACTH4-7 Pro-Gly-Pro) is a synthetic analogue of adrenocorticotropic hormone fragments, and has been shown in animal and some human research to increase brain-derived neurotrophic factor (BDNF) expression — a key signal for neuroplasticity, neuronal survival, and synaptic strengthening. Selank, a synthetic analogue of the endogenous peptide tuftsin, has been shown to modulate GABAergic transmission and influence enkephalinase activity, producing anxiolytic and nootropic effects in rodent models. How to Evaluate Selank Vendors

Quality Selank sourcing begins with a straightforward question: does this vendor share complete COA data without being asked? Suppliers that publish proactively are operating transparently. When reviewing a Selank COA, verify: the batch number traces to your order, HPLC purity is ≥98%, mass spec establishes identity, and endotoxin levels are at acceptable levels for the intended application. For Weixinghu researchers evaluating vendors with limited track records: a modest first purchase to test the product before committing to research quantities is the accepted approach among experienced researchers. Hold lyophilised Selank at minus 20 degrees Celsius until ready to use; reconstitute only the quantity required for your immediate research and store the rest at −20°C.

Selank: Storage, Reconstitution & Safety

Research compound status for Selank means safety data comes from animal studies, in-vitro work, and limited human observations — rather than the comprehensive clinical trial data that characterises approved medications. Lyophilised Selank should be placed in the freezer at −20°C straight away; avoid repeatedly thawing and refreezing reconstituted peptide by aliquoting into single-use portions. Bacterial endotoxin contamination is the most serious safety risk unique to this class of compound — verify endotoxin testing is present in the lot-matched certificate before any injectable research application. PubMed and related preprint servers are the primary literature resources for Selank research; focus on peer-reviewed publications with documented compound quality over case reports or anecdotal evidence.

Frequently Asked Questions

Is Selank similar to Semax?

Semax and Selank are both synthetic neuropeptides developed by the same Russian institution with overlapping clinical applications. They have distinct mechanisms: Semax primarily upregulates BDNF and acts on ACTH receptor systems; Selank primarily modulates GABAergic transmission and enkephalin activity. They are sometimes studied in combination.

What is the administration route for Selank research?

Like Semax, Selank is primarily studied via intranasal administration for CNS applications, utilizing olfactory nerve transport to bypass the blood-brain barrier. The solution concentration used in research is typically 0.15% (1.5mg/mL). Subcutaneous administration has also been studied in animal models.

What is Selank?

Selank is a synthetic analogue of tuftsin (a tetrapeptide fragment of immunoglobulin G) with three additional amino acids for stability. It has been studied for anxiolytic effects, cognitive enhancement, and GABAergic system modulation. Like Semax, it was developed by the Institute of Molecular Genetics in Russia and has a clinical history in Russian medicine.

How does Selank produce anxiolytic effects?

Selank's anxiolytic mechanism is thought to involve modulation of GABAergic transmission (similar but distinct to benzodiazepines), inhibition of enkephalinase (extending the activity of endogenous enkephalins), and BDNF expression modulation. The multi-mechanism profile distinguishes it from single-target anxiolytics.
